Story Brief:
The NW200 Ducati team was unable to race this weekend at the opening round of the Bennetts British Superbike Championship at Brands Hatch, due to extreme snow falls throughout the day (Sunday 6th April) which put a stop to all proceedings. The decision was made by the Championship organisers MSVR that the race would be canceled and re-run on May 10th and 11th using the qualifying positions from April 5th, putting North West 200 rider Michael Rutter in eighth on the grid and his team-mate John Laverty on the Buildbase NW200 Ducati in 17th position.
